Cleaning my toilet pan

Options
the bottom of our toilet pan is always dirty - I think it's limescale as it wont clean up with the brush :(

Any products I can throw down there to shift it all? Thanks.

    Cola is good for dirty toilets, get rid of as much water as you can, then tip a bottle down, leave for 30 mins or so, then give a rub and a flush!!! vinegar and bicarb are another excellent way of cleaning stuburn stains!!!!

    Yes, if you can leave either cola, or vinegar in it over night you'll find that just a light going over with the brush the next morning will finish things off.

    I would be careful about using cola products in your toilet. They do work but they have colourings in them that will eventually stain your loo if you use them regularly
